CMS Awards Prairie Lakes 5-Star Quality Rating for the Second Consecutive Year
Prairie Lakes Healthcare System (PLHS) recently received an overall five out of five-star quality rating from the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) based on data evaluating outcomes, patient experience, and processes. This marks the second consecutive year PLHS has received this rating.
PLHS is one of only 381 hospitals out of approximately 3,000, representing the top 8% of hospitals across the United States, to receive the highest possible rating from CMS. PLHS is one of six hospitals in South Dakota to receive a five-star designation for 2024.
“Receiving the highest quality rating from CMS two years in a row is a testament to the culture of excellence, compassion, and quality care at Prairie Lakes,” said Shelly Turbak, Chief Nursing Officer at PLHS.
The overall star rating for hospitals nationwide is based on how well a hospital performs across five critical quality measures: mortality, safety of care, readmission, patient experience, and timely and effective care. Compared to 2023, CMS awarded 102 fewer hospitals in its five-star quality rating.
John Allen, PLHS Chief Executive Officer added, “Achieving five-star recognition reflects the tremendous teamwork and commitment to excellence by every member of our healthcare team. It’s validation of the passion and genuine care our staff provide to patients every day.”
